Output 28fcaf06dfcf43e39d03efa85cdb38d0e35a22448417c307f61aacb91be4b90e:5

value
98707866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8545dd56e6d38571d357780f81b15a742ba9f013 OP_EQUAL
address
3DqhVLPuqr61tQWD5DM8YA7Trjw81Z3nyp
transaction
28fcaf06dfcf43e39d03efa85cdb38d0e35a22448417c307f61aacb91be4b90e
spent
true